Bhad Bhabie, whose real name is Danielle Bregoli, first catapulted to viral fame after an appearance on the Dr. Phil show. Her infamous "Cash me outside, how 'bout dat?" catchphrase quickly spread across the internet, launching her into a world of unexpected celebrity. Capitalizing on this newfound attention, Bregoli transitioned into a music career, releasing several singles and even signing a record deal with Atlantic Records. However, it was her entry into the world of OnlyFans that truly solidified her financial success and reignited public debate.

The announcement of her OnlyFans account sent shockwaves through social media. The platform, known for its adult content, seemed an unconventional choice for someone who had only recently turned 18. Yet, Bhad Bhabie's debut was nothing short of spectacular. Reports circulated that she had earned over $1 million in just six hours, instantly establishing her as one of the platform's top earners. This rapid accumulation of wealth sparked both admiration and outrage, with critics questioning the morality of profiting from explicit content, especially given her young age and the nature of her initial fame.

The pricing structure of Bhad Bhabie's OnlyFans account has also been a point of discussion. Subscribers are required to pay $23.99 per month for access to exclusive photos and videos. This relatively high price point has not deterred fans, suggesting a strong demand for her content. It's a testament to the power of her personal brand and her ability to connect with her audience, even in this controversial context. However, the high cost of entry also raises concerns about accessibility and the potential for exploitation of vulnerable individuals who may feel pressured to subscribe.

Bhad Bhabie herself has addressed some of the criticisms surrounding her OnlyFans career. In interviews, she has acknowledged the controversy but defended her decision, arguing that it is a form of empowerment and financial independence. She has also expressed concerns about the age and motivations of some of her subscribers. In one instance, she stated that people who joined her OnlyFans as soon as she turned 18 should be in jail, revealing that she often receives explicit photos from her subscribers. She described a disturbing trend, suggesting that many of her subscribers are "20 to 40 years old, probably like a white man whos married with like six kids definitely has a daughter my age." These comments underscore the potential for exploitation and the need for greater scrutiny of the platform's user base.

Adding another layer to the narrative, Bhad Bhabie shared screenshots of her OnlyFans earnings for each month of 2021 on her Instagram stories. These screenshots provided further evidence of her financial success, solidifying her position as a top earner on the platform. The transparency, while perhaps intended to silence critics, also served to amplify the debate about the ethics of her chosen career path. The public display of wealth, generated from explicit content, further fueled the controversy surrounding her brand.
